Finance struggles, humor, and second chances.

"The Financial Lives of the Poets" is a humorous and heartfelt novel that explores the financial struggles faced by a small-time finance journalist, Matt Prior. Readers who enjoy stories that blend humor and drama will find themselves fully invested in Matt's quest to save his marriage, his sanity, and his dreams. The unique blend of verse and prose adds a distinctive touch to the storytelling, making this book a must-read for those who enjoy witty and engaging fiction.

Description

The Financial Lives of the Poets is a comic and heartfelt novel from National Book Award nominee Jess Walter, author of Citizen Vince and The Zero, about how we get to the edge of ruin—and how we begin to make our way back. Walter tells the story of Matt Prior, who’s losing his job, his wife, his house, and his mind—until, all of a sudden, he discovers a way that he might just possibly be able to save it all . . . and have a pretty damn great time doing it.
